Catalog description
Note: This course satisfies the “Language, Philosophy, and Culture” or “Component Area” options in the Core Curriculum. This course examines how popular works both reflect and shape contemporary cultural values, beliefs, and practices. Students will analyze aesthetic, narrative, and perceptual aspects of popular texts as well as their production, circulation, and reception within socio-historical contexts to examine why certain texts become popular and what value that popularity holds for both academia and culture more broadly. Prerequisites: ENG 1302 .
